What qualifications do I need for addiction PMHNP jobs?

To work as a PMHNP in Kent, you need: a Master's or Doctoral degree in psychiatric-mental health nursing, ANCC PMHNP-BC certification, an active RN and APRN license in Washington, and DEA registration for prescribing controlled substances.
